1-Down Mushrooms are harmful items that subtract an extra life from Mario's life counter, the opposite effect of the 1-Up Mushroom. Whether this also immediately kills Mario depends on the game. They are based on the Poison Mushroom, which does the reverse of a Super Mushroom.
The appearance of the 1-Down Mushroom varies extremely. Some are obviously poisonous based on their color scheme, while others look only slightly different from real 1-Up Mushrooms.
A similar item, the Poison 1-Up, is mentioned in Super Paper Mario as the cause of death of a Shayde in the Underwhere. It is possible that this was a mistake by the localization team and that they were referring to the Poison Mushroom.

Trivia[]
- The New Super Mario Bros. Omega 1-Down Mushroom resembles the 1-Up Mushroom's appearance from World 1-2 of Super Mario Bros. 1 (and other levels in The Lost Levels using the same palette).
- The 1-Down Mushrooms in New Super Mario Bros. D.I.Y. is styled after the Poison Mushroom from the Super Smash Bros. series, hence the dark-pale lime-green color.
- The Poison Mushroom in Super Mario World: Wii has the same colors as a 1-Up Mushroom, only switched. Instead of having a green cap, they have a white cap. Instead of white spots, it has bright green spots.
- This makes the Mushroom resemble a Green Toad.
